The Layer Cake Coin quilt is a free pattern available to everyone. You can get the pattern here.
The quilt finishes at a generous 45″ ten 51″. It ’ s a great size for a baby or cribbage quilt or, even as a humble lap quilt ! To make your own quilt you will need : –

- 24 Layer Cake squares (or an equivalent amount of fabric)
- 3⁄4 yard of white fabric for the sashing and borders
- 1⁄2 yard of binding fabric
- 49″ x 56″ piece of batting
- 3 yards of backing fabric
